6. NV4500 Shifters

SHIFTERS 

The year and the model of your NV4500 transmission (GM or Dodge) will determine the shift handle assembly your transmission is equipped with.  The early top covers used a retaining cap and spring assembly for the shift handle while the later versions used a 4 bolt assembly for the shifter. With these different shifter configurations to the top cover, the NV4500 changed the shift levers that connect to the top covers also. Stock NV4500 Shifter Parts:

P/N 45-0001 - This vulcanized rubber spacer plate acts as an isolator and is required for all late model 4 bolt, square shift covers for both Dodge and GM transmissions.

P/N 45-0002 - Shifter top cover fits 1998 & up Dodge and 1995 & up GM. This square 4-bolt tower model comes assembled with forks, rails, springs and balls. Vent and backup light switch are not included.

P/N 45-0003 - Shift tower assembly for 1995 & up GM transmissions

P/N 45-0004 - These bushings (4) are required in order to index the shift tower to the spacer plate
